Monsoon activity is set to intensify on Thursday (August 14, 2025), including a spell of moderate to intense rainfall mainly over Haryana, Chandigarh, Delhi, Punjab,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, North Madhya Pradesh, West Uttar Pradesh, driven by a low-pressure area over the Bay of Bengal, according to the India Meteorological Department (IMD).

Telangana is grappling with intense rainfall as the IMD forecasts heavy downpours across the State. Overnight rain drenched several districts, with three locations recording over 20 centimetres of rainfall, according to data from the Telangana Development Planning Society (TGDPS).
Several flights to and from Rajiv Gandhi International Airport in Hyderabad were cancelled or diverted on Wednesday due to unfavourable weather conditions, airport sources said. As many as 11 flights were diverted to other airports. Seven of them later returned and landed in Hyderabad by evening.
